Current Obstacles in Clinical Documentation

Many healthcare organizations contend with traditional documentation practices that are often time-consuming and susceptible to errors. According to a survey, 44% of healthcare facilities have begun incorporating some form of AI into clinical documentation, indicating more interest in innovative solutions. Nonetheless, there are ongoing challenges with implementation, particularly when it comes to training staff and ensuring data accuracy.

The heavy administrative load connected to clinical documentation can detract from patient care. Many healthcare workers report spending too much time on paperwork, contributing to burnout. A report by McKinsey suggests that generative AI can automate up to 50% of documentation tasks, emphasizing the urgent need for healthcare organizations to reconsider and refine their documentation approaches.

Improving Clinical Documentation and Coding

Accurate clinical documentation is critical for effective coding and billing. With 93% of healthcare providers believing that AI can simplify document creation and enhance the thoroughness of patient histories, integrating AI-powered clinical documentation improvement (CDI) tools is essential. Implementing these technologies can not only boost coder efficiency but also uncover areas for coding enhancement.

AI tools utilizing natural language processing (NLP) can analyze clinical narratives and recommend suitable medical codes. By harnessing this technology, healthcare organizations can significantly improve medical coding accuracy while reducing the burden on their staff.

The Role of Technology and Automation

Incorporating technology and automation into clinical documentation is essential for boosting operational efficiency. Automated systems can lower the need for manual input, thus reducing human error rates. For instance, Computer-Assisted Coding (CAC) uses machine learning algorithms to evaluate clinical documentation and suggest corresponding medical codes.

However, the debate over the reliability of CAC systems continues. These systems should not replace human judgment; instead, they should serve as tools that enhance coder efficiency. A well-rounded approach combining human oversight with intelligent automation can lead to better accuracy in documentation and coding.

Integrating AI into Healthcare Workflows

The introduction of generative AI has the potential to streamline healthcare processes by taking over repetitive administrative tasks. By synthesizing documentation or extracting crucial clinical information, generative AI can free up providers’ time, allowing them to focus more on patient care. For example, interactions with clinicians can be transformed into organized electronic health record (EHR) entries, thereby maximizing clinician time and improving patient-provider interactions.

However, organizations need to be mindful that while AI can automate numerous tasks, human oversight is necessary to manage potential inaccuracy and ethical issues. Employing a “human-in-the-loop” strategy is essential to maintain data integrity and address complex scenarios that AI may not interpret correctly without guidance.

AI and Workflow Automation: Bridging the Gap

Advancements in AI-powered Workflow Automation

AI has the potential to transform workflows within healthcare organizations. By automating numerous administrative tasks, AI can reduce the time spent on documentation while simultaneously improving accuracy. Hospitals can use AI-powered documentation tools that generate precise discharge summaries or care coordination notes in real-time, based on provider discussions. This significantly alleviates the staffing burden while enhancing patient experience.

Several AI applications currently available have proved effective in streamlining documentation processes. For instance, Suki AI enables nurses to perform hands-free documentation via voice recognition technology. Similarly, platforms like Epic Systems and Cerner have created tools that connect with medical devices to automate the recording of vital signs, enhancing real-time patient monitoring. Such technologies not only enable healthcare providers to allocate more time to patient care but also ensure the accuracy of health records.
